		<description>The actual facts are quite different from those in the article 
1) The fisherman did not exactly know what he had caught while &quot;line fishing&quot; 
2) The fish was never sold to the Restaurant but was sold to the Governor of Manado who donated it to the University. 
3) The fish was never held in a &quot;Fish Tank&quot; but was kept in a outdoor natural &quot;holding tank&quot; the size of which is similar to a small lake.
